No they are not as good as the old systems. The operating pressures of R-134A are different than R-12 were..consequently the boiling temperatures are different, the boiling temp of R-12 is -28.6 degrees if my memory serves me correctly and it is higher for R-134A..so the heat transfer in the new systems is not as efficient as with R-12...BTW they still manufacture R-12 in Mexico..:^))
